The US Air Force’s 82nd Training Wing and the Raptor industry team opened a state-of-the-art, 120,000-square foot F-22 maintenance training facility at Sheppard AFB, Texas, on 19 October, providing a realistic training environment for future Raptor maintainers. For instructional purposes, engineers have divided the aircraft into seven full-scale, high-fidelity training devices that replicate flight line maintenance conditions and eliminate the need to train on operational aircraft. The devices provide hands-on practice in inspection, operation, removal and installation, system-testing, and fault isolation. The devices range from simple to highly complex, covering as few as fourteen separate tasks to as many as 240 tasks. Boeing served as the design lead on the new facility.
